What I see directly is that it does not look like you are using the most recent airport version there...the vdgs system is still the old one, so you will have to update that.

 

Please close the sim, go to your "Community\aerosoft-vdgs-driver" location and open up the file "aerosoft-vdgs-driver-log.ini" with a text editor. In there, set "Verbose=1" and save the file. Open up the sim again, load into an VDGS supported airpoirt and bring up the ui. Finally attach the file "aerosoft-vdgs-driver-log.log" created in "Community\aerosoft-vdgs-driver" here for me to take a look.

I have downloaded Paderborn through Aerosoft One to try VDGS, the only issue I am having is that I have to manually load from the VDGS folder in community.  When I load into a flight Shift V doesn't work until I have done so.

  • Aerosoft

Hi Daniel,

 

normally, AO should put in the correct auto-start definitions into that file for you, so if that did not happen, something is definitely off with the install. Nevertheless, you can try to alter and save the file as below, and see if it helps your case:

 

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="windows-1252"?>
<SimBase.Document Type="Launch" version="1,0">
	<Descr>Launch</Descr>
	<Filename>exe.xml</Filename>
	<Disabled>False</Disabled>
	<Launch.ManualLoad>False</Launch.ManualLoad>
	<Launch.Addon>
		<Name>Aerosoft VDGS Driver</Name>
		<Disabled>False</Disabled>
		<Path>{PATH_TO_YOUR_SIMULATOR}\Community\aerosoft-vdgs-driver\aerosoft-vdgs-driver.exe</Path>
	</Launch.Addon>
</SimBase.Document>

 

Don't forget to replace {PATH_TO_YOUR_SIMULATOR} with the actual path to your Community folder and the "aerosoft-vdgs-driver.exe".

Thank you so much, the above has now worked.  It wouldn't to begin with but then I removed the aerosoft-vdgs-driver before the aerosoft-vdgs-driver.exe and now all is working as intended.
